Output 0435dd6c87cc17eed8d11b5f981e11a42bc045b911112d8528fc3af172ed22ea:25

value
157608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a95bb6ae5d72a545a1eeb02058815db080a3419 OP_EQUALVERIFY OP_CHECKSIG
address
16LmZhJUkNyV34rTeTroEQ5J7Ds19kCA5w
transaction
0435dd6c87cc17eed8d11b5f981e11a42bc045b911112d8528fc3af172ed22ea
spent
true